Pole-Vault Competition at 4

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

A handicap pole-vault competition will be held in the baseball Cage this afternoon at 4 o'clock. Cups will be awarded to the winners of first and second places. All men of any pole-vaulting ability, whether they have competed before in College or not, are urged to enter the competition.
